The typical annual salary range for most roles at Acs/urs is approximately from $87,897 to $112,733.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ills, and location.
The average annual salary at Acs/urs is $99,826, or an hourly wage of $48, in comparison to Live Wire Electrical Services Inc which pays $82,633 per year or $40 per hour.
Experience level is a significant factor in determining salary at Acs/urs, as it is with most employers. Generally, employees with more years of relevant experience and a proven track record can command higher salaries. For example, a senior-level role will typically have a higher pay band than an entry-level or mid-career position within the same job family.
